If your TV is stuck in a boot loop or exhibits a black screen, you must force the bootloader to read the USB drive upon cold start.

The biggest challenge is locating the exact firmware file for your specific board version. The “RSAG7820” marking is a base, but there are many variations (e.g., RSAG.7820.21647ROH, RSAG7820 4680). Installing the wrong file can render the board unusable. rsag7820 firmware upd

You must match before running an update: The Board Number: (e.g., RSAG7.820.10316)
